Meet Ove. He is described as a curmudgeon. While he sees black and white, his wife saw colour. He is the kind of man who will point to people he does not like, as if they were up to no good. He likes routines. He is known as bitter by his neighbours. He drives a Saab. Anything else means you're stupid!

And while you think I'm asking you to read a book about a cranky old man, this book is also filled with saddness. And it's filled with joy.

Ove likes his routine. And he has a plan. And it all gets turned upside down when a young couple and their two little girls move next door. They drive a uHaul (no cars allowed in the residential area) and run his mailbox over. And, a beautiful, yet strange, friendship begins.
